SPINE SURGEON
Steven Puccio, DO is a board-certified, fellowship trained orthopedic spine surgeon who specializes in the comprehensive care of spinal disorders. Utilizing surgical and non-surgical interventions for the cervical, thoracic, lumbar and sacral spine, Dr. Puccio believes in listening to his patients medical complaints, correlating symptoms with diagnostic studies, and formulating individualized plans. He specializes in the latest minimally invasive surgeries—microdiscectomy, laser discectomy, facet avulsion, endoscopic decompression—but comfortably and confidently transitions to surgeries for more serious pathologies—disc replacement, laminectomy, discectomy, facet and spinal fusion. Spending much of his career as an orthopedic trauma surgeon, he readily treats patients with orthopedic pain and disfunction in the extremities.
Dr. Puccio earned his medical degree from Philadelphia College of Osteopathic Medicine. He completed his residency at the Peninsula Hospital Center in New York and his fellowship at New England Baptist Hospital in Boston.
